Benefit's Cabana Glama Make Up Kit


Hello Earthlings! :)

Aside from the Naked palette that I have from Urban Decay(you can check my full review HERE), I was also lucky to purchase another make-up kit from well known brand, Benefit. *drum rolls* The Benefit Cabana Glama Make Up Kit!! :D


The Benefit Cabana Glama Make Up Kit is a versatile and convenient full face make up kit. I decided to buy it just a month ago. It is pricey, but for everything included, it will not break the bank. I bought the kit from Amazon for $19.00 (772.54 Philippine Peso). Amazon was on Valentine sale so I ended up draining my debit card.lol.(blame BPI for releasing such a convenient myeprepaid card for online shopping)hehe..This is extremely affordable because it comes with 4 high quality make up products and two applicators. It also has a step by step instruction guide to help you fully understand the best ways and places to apply each product. This is extremely helpful if you are just a beginner.
